Revealed is a private hiring platform connecting professionals in Trust & Safety, Policy, Risk, Compliance, Legal, Privacy, and Operations with employers and recruiters. Candidates self-submit their profiles and remain completely anonymous until an employer pays to reveal their contact details. Search is always free. You only pay when you find someone worth reaching out to.

AI Mode lets you describe the role you're hiring for in plain language, or paste a URL to a live job posting. Revealed fetches and parses the posting automatically, then scores every candidate in the pool against your requirements. Results come back ranked by compatibility, with a match score and a plain-English explanation of fit for each candidate. Search is unlimited and always free.
Search Mode lets you browse the full candidate pool using structured filters: role, specialism, seniority, location, target salary range, and availability status. You can use filters on their own or alongside AI Mode to narrow ranked results further. Free to search with no account limits.
Candidate Comparison lets you view two anonymised profiles side by side before spending a reveal credit. You can compare seniority, location, target salary, availability, and specialism for both candidates at once, without committing to either. Available in Search Mode and AI Mode.
My Reveals is your permanent pipeline of unlocked candidates. Every candidate you reveal is saved here with their full contact details: name, email address, phone number, LinkedIn profile, resume, personal pitch, target salary, and career goals. You are never charged for the same candidate twice. You can add private notes and track each candidate's pipeline stage from first contact through to hire.
After revealing candidates, you can select up to 8 and create a shareable shortlist. You send a private link to a hiring manager or client. The link shows an anonymised view of each candidate -- role, location, skills, and salary range -- but no names, emails, or personal details. The recipient marks each candidate as Interested or Pass, and their feedback appears live in your My Shortlists view. Shortlist links expire after 14 days and can be extended to 30.

Candidate personal information -- name, email address, phone number, LinkedIn URL, and resume -- is stored separately from their searchable profile. Employers and recruiters see only anonymised details (role, location, skills, seniority) until they pay a reveal credit. The paid reveal model also prevents bad actors from bulk-scraping contact information at scale.
No. Candidate data is never sold, used for advertising, or shared with third parties beyond the specific employer who pays to reveal a given profile. Revealed's revenue comes entirely from reveal credits and subscriptions. There is no data monetisation model running alongside it.

Charging for reveals is a deliberate product decision, not just a revenue model. It prevents bad actors from accessing candidate contact details at scale, ensures employers have genuine hiring intent before reaching out, and gives candidates confidence that every message they receive came from someone who specifically chose them -- not a mass-send list.
